Iran's Supreme Leader Khamenei: A Key Variable in Middle Eastern Dynamics

The Middle East is akin to a constantly shifting, intricate geopolitical puzzle. One of the pivotal pieces of this puzzle lies in the pronouncements of Iran's Supreme Leader,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, and the vision he articulates. His messages transcend mere political declarations, shaping Iran's domestic and foreign policy and profoundly impacting the security landscape of the entire region. In recent months, Supreme Leader Khamenei has captured international attention by consistently reaffirming his stance on various pressing issues, including regional conflicts, the nuclear program, and relations with the West. These statements serve as vital clues for deciphering Iran's strategic intentions and forecasting the future amidst the unpredictability of Middle Eastern affairs.


Analysis of Khamenei's Key Remarks: A Consistent Message of Resistance

Supreme Leader Khamenei's discourse has consistently focused on strengthening the 'Axis of Resistance' and criticizing Western imperialism for decades. This trend remains unchanged in his recent messages. Notably, he has continuously issued strong warnings against forces threatening regional stability while defending Iran's right to develop nuclear technology. He emphasizes the peaceful nature of Iran's nuclear program, yet clearly articulates his resolve to protect the nation's security and sovereignty without yielding to external pressure. Furthermore, regarding the Palestinian issue, he unwavering supports the Palestinian people's right to self-determination and vociferously criticizes Israeli policies. These remarks form the bedrock of Iran's foreign policy and serve as a potent message to regional proxy forces.


Ripple Effects on Middle Eastern Security Dynamics

Supreme Leader Khamenei's statements have immediate and far-reaching consequences on the security dynamics of the Middle East. His robust foreign policy stance lends legitimacy and motivation to the actions of the 'Axis of Resistance' forces, such as the Assad regime in Syria, Hezbollah in Lebanon, and the Houthi rebels in Yemen, all supported by Iran. This, in turn, escalates regional tensions and exacerbates confrontations with Sunni states like Saudi Arabia. Specifically, remarks concerning Iran's nuclear program prolong diplomatic stalemates with Western nations and influence the sustainability of economic sanctions against Iran. The proxy conflicts unfolding across the Middle East could evolve into more complex scenarios under Khamenei's strategic guidance.


International Reactions and the Future of Iranian Diplomacy

The international community has responded to Supreme Leader Khamenei's statements in various ways. Western nations, including the United States and the European Union (EU), express concern over Iran's nuclear activities and regional interventions, urging diplomatic solutions while maintaining sanctions. Conversely, Russia and China maintain relations with Iran and have voiced criticism of unilateral Western sanctions. Within this international dynamic, Iran pursues a balancing act diplomacy to maximize its interests. Khamenei's remarks can be interpreted as an attempt to enhance Iran's negotiating leverage in diplomacy, while also serving to rally support from domestic hardliners. Iran's future diplomatic path will depend on Khamenei's continued guidance and shifts in the international landscape.


Shifts in Diplomatic Strategies of Major Powers, Including South Korea

The statements of Iran's Supreme Leader also influence the Middle Eastern diplomatic strategies of major powers, including South Korea. As South Korea heavily relies on the Middle East for energy security and economic cooperation, it cannot help but react sensitively to Iran's policy direction. Relations with Iran require a complex balance, intertwined with the US sanctions regime, and Khamenei's hardline rhetoric can further narrow diplomatic maneuverability. Therefore, it is crucial for South Korea to strengthen multilateral diplomatic efforts to promote stability and cooperation in the Middle East and seek a balanced approach in its relations with Iran. This is essential for stabilizing energy supply chains and creating new economic cooperation opportunities.

FAQ: Iran's Supreme Leader Khamenei and Middle Eastern Affairs

Q1: Why are the statements of Iran's Supreme Leader Khamenei important?
A1: Khamenei is the highest religious and political authority in Iran, and his statements dictate Iran's domestic and foreign policy and have absolute influence over all state institutions, including the Revolutionary Guard. Therefore, his messages are crucial for predicting Iran's actions and the security situation in the Middle East.

Q2: What are Supreme Leader Khamenei's main foreign policy tenets?
A2: His foreign policy can be summarized as strengthening the 'Axis of Resistance,' criticizing Western imperialism, supporting Palestine, and advocating for Iran's right to develop nuclear technology. This prioritizes Iran's sovereignty and security, demonstrating a firm stance against external interference.

Q3: What is the main reason Khamenei's remarks escalate tensions in the Middle East?
A3: His statements legitimize the actions of Iran-backed regional proxies, intensifying confrontations with opposing countries like Saudi Arabia. Specifically, messages regarding Iran's nuclear program are a factor prolonging conflict with the West.
